For instance, if you're all about handmade crafts, checking out tags like #handmadejewelry or #diycrafts could be more fitting. Now, how do you even start researching these magical tags? Well, one easy way is by spying on your competitors! Not literally spying but take a good look at what successful accounts in your niche are using. If they’re getting lots of engagement with specific hashtags—chances are they’ll work for you too. Oh yes, don’t forget to mix things up occasionally because sticking to the same set of hashtags can make your posts seem robotic. Another nifty trick is using hashtag tools available online. Websites like Hashtagify.me or apps such as Instagram’s own search bar can offer insights into which tags are trending. These tools often show related tags that could also boost your visibility. You also shouldn't ignore community-specific hashtags. These may not have millions of posts but are extremely targeted and engaging within a smaller group who genuinely care about what you're sharing. Think local events or specialized groups - they give a personal touch and foster stronger connections. Sometimes people think that stuffing their post with tons of hashtags will bring them fame overnight – spoiler alert: It won't! Quality over quantity every time! Using fewer but more relevant hashtags will increase meaningful interactions rather than random likes from bots. In today's digital age, hashtags have become a vital part of social media marketing strategies. Analyzing competitors' hashtag strategies for insights is crucial if you're aiming to boost your own online presence. But let's get real - it's not just about copying what others are doing; it's more about understanding the why behind their choices and how you can adapt those lessons to your unique brand voice. When diving into this analysis, don't just look at the most obvious metrics like likes or comments. Instead, pay attention to the engagement rate relative to their follower count. You'll want to know if a particular hashtag is actually driving meaningful interaction or if it's just fluff. Oh gosh, there's so much fluff out there! It's surprising how many brands still fall into the trap of using overly generic hashtags that contribute little to no value. You shouldn't assume that all popular hashtags will work for you too. What's trending in one industry might be completely irrelevant in another. For example, a fashion brand's successful use of #OOTD (Outfit of The Day) might not do squat for an electronics company trying to promote its latest gadget. Context matters, folks! Moreover, analyzing timing is also essential. Don't overlook when competitors are posting with specific hashtags because timing can significantly impact visibility and engagement rates. Are they posting during peak hours when their audience is most active? Or maybe they're targeting off-peak times to avoid competition overload? Taking note of these patterns can provide valuable insights that you're not gonna find by simply scrolling through feeds mindlessly. Analytics tools help you see what’s going on behind the scenes. They tell you stuff like how many times your hashtag's been used, how much engagement it's getting (likes, shares, comments), and even who’s using it. This data is super valuable because it lets you tweak your strategy as needed. Maybe #ThrowbackThursday isn't doing so hot for your brand but #MotivationMonday is killing it—analytics will show you that. But wait—there’s more! These tools can also help you spot trends before they're old news. Say you've noticed an uptick in posts with a particular hashtag; hopping on that trend early can give you a leg up over competitors who are still figuring things out manually.
